Øuterkind is a creative marketing and advertising agency based in Denver, CO. We’re looking for a motivated and detail-oriented
Social Media Coordinator
to support the execution of brand ambassador and social content programs across multiple campaigns. This role will assist with coordinating content timelines, managing deliverables, and supporting day-to-day communications across key social platforms. Responsibilities include helping track content performance, organizing program documentation, and ensuring deliverables are completed accurately and on time as content is developed, published, and measured for effectiveness. The ideal candidate has 1–2 years of experience in social media, influencer, or brand marketing, is highly organized, eager to learn, and excited to grow within a creative, fast-paced agency environment. Flexibility and strong multitasking skills are essential, as deliverables and priorities will vary across projects and timelines.
Core Responsibilities:
Social
- Assist in implementing social media strategies for individual clients based on their marketing and business objectives.
- Work with the Social Media Manager to set specific client objectives for the content and communications, report on ROI and traction.
- Generate, edit, publish and share engaging content daily/weekly based on the appropriate cadence set forth in the client objectives.
- Monitor social metrics, delivering results back to clients on a monthly basis per the reporting schedule.
- Collaborate with the client team and Øuterkind creative team to ensure brand consistency, effectiveness and interest.
- Communicate with followers, respond to queries in a timely manner, engage brand fans and monitor traffic to the channel(s).
- Suggest and implement new features to develop brand awareness (promotions, competitions etc.).
- Communicate with various client teams to integrate their messaging into the platform(s).
- Monitor and execute social content trends appropriate for client and social channel
Ambassador+
- Support the internal execution of ambassador programs across vehicle launches, campaigns, events, and content initiatives.
- Assist senior team member with ambassador communications by preparing outreach materials, onboarding documents, timelines, and deliverable reminders.
- Help internal team track ambassador deliverables, usage rights, contracts, and approvals to ensure program requirements are documented and up to date.
- Assist in coordinating content submissions, reviews, and revisions by organizing assets and feedback between internal teams and brand stakeholders.
- Maintain and update internal program trackers, calendars, and reporting documents to support performance measurement and campaign recaps.
- Assist in the creation and organization of briefing documents, creative guidelines, and campaign instructions under the direction of senior team members.
- Provide logistical support for vehicle access, events, product seeding, and campaign activations as directed by senior team members.
- Monitor social content for brand compliance and proper disclosures, flagging issues for review by internal team.
- Support day-to-day program operations by helping resolve administrative or coordination needs escalated by the internal team.
